Build a Smart IoT Environment with Fabulous LoRaWAN Sensor

PLANET LS200-CM3 IP53 LoRaWAN 3-phase Current Meter, designed for robust industrial power monitoring, excels with a maximum current measurement of 75A. Housed in a resilient IP53-rated enclosure, it ensures reliable operation in challenging environments. Utilizing LoRaWAN technology, the sensor enables real-time tracking of 3-phase electrical currents, optimizing energy usage and preventing equipment failures. With a focus on durability and precision, this current meter is indispensable for enhancing industrial operational efficiencypromoting energy conservation, and facilitating proactive maintenance in dynamic and demanding power systems.

 

LoRa and LoRaWAN Wireless Technology

LoRa is a low-power, wide area network (LPWAN) RF modulation technology. It standardizes LPWANs and enables extremely long-range data links. With a range of up to three miles (five kilometers) in urban areas and over 10 miles (15 kilometers) in rural areas (line of sight), LoRa is ideal for creating networks that require long-range or deep in-building communication. A key feature is its ultra-low power requirements, enabling the deployment of battery-operated devices that can last up to several years. Using the open LoRaWAN protocol in a star topology, it's suitable for applications with numerous low-power devices collecting small amounts of data. LoRaWAN-based Sensor

PLANET LoRaWAN LS100/LS200 series Sensor is fully compatible with standard LoRaWAN gateways like PLANET LCG-300 series, supporting the LoRaWAN class A. It is ideal for large-scale IoT applications, including building automation, smart metering, HVAC systems, agriculture, and more. The sensor facilitates the seamless integration of multiple sensors, making it a perfect choice for retrofitting legacy assets into IoT-enabled systems.
